LiteSpeed Cache là một trong những plugin mạnh mẽ nhất giúp tối ưu hóa tốc độ và hiệu suất cho website WordPress. Bằng cách sử dụng công nghệ caching tiên tiến và các công cụ tối ưu hóa tài nguyên, LiteSpeed Cache (LSCWP) không chỉ cải thiện tốc độ tải trang mà còn giúp giảm tải máy chủ, mang lại trải nghiệm người dùng mượt mà hơn. Dưới đây là hướng dẫn chi tiết về cách tăng tốc WordPress với LiteSpeed Cache.

1. Cài Đặt LiteSpeed Cache

  • Để cài đặt plugin LiteSpeed Cache:
    1. Vào Dashboard của WordPress.
    2. Chọn Plugins > Add New.
    3. Tìm kiếm “LiteSpeed Cache” và nhấn Install.
    4. Sau khi cài đặt, nhấn Activate để kích hoạt plugin.

Lưu ý: LiteSpeed Cache hoạt động tốt nhất với máy chủ chạy LiteSpeed Web Server. Tuy nhiên, bạn vẫn có thể tận dụng các tính năng khác nếu không sử dụng máy chủ LiteSpeed.

2. Cấu Hình Cơ Bản Caching

Sau khi cài đặt, hãy vào mục LiteSpeed Cache trên Dashboard và bắt đầu cấu hình cơ bản.

2.1 Kích Hoạt Cache

  • Vào tab Cache, bạn sẽ thấy các tùy chọn:
    • Enable Cache: Đảm bảo đã bật tùy chọn này để kích hoạt tính năng cache.
    • Cache Logged-in Users: Nên tắt tùy chọn này nếu bạn không cần cache cho người dùng đăng nhập.
    • Cache Commenters: Bật nếu bạn muốn cache cho những người dùng đã để lại bình luận.
    • Cache REST API: Bật tùy chọn này nếu bạn sử dụng REST API trên trang.

2.2 Thiết Lập TTL (Time To Live)

TTL xác định thời gian mà nội dung cache sẽ được lưu trước khi làm mới. Các cài đặt mặc định thường đã phù hợp, nhưng bạn có thể điều chỉnh nếu cần:

  • Default Public TTL: Thường là 604800 giây (7 ngày).
  • Default Private TTL: Thường là 1800 giây (30 phút).
  • Default Front Page TTL: Nên đặt giá trị này thấp hơn, ví dụ 3600 giây (1 giờ), để trang chủ luôn được cập nhật nhanh chóng.

3. Tối Ưu Hóa Tài Nguyên với LiteSpeed Cache

3.1 Tối Ưu CSS và JS

  • Vào tab Page Optimization:
    • Minify CSS/JS: Bật để giảm kích thước file CSS và JS.
    • Combine CSS/JS: Kết hợp các file CSS và JS lại với nhau để giảm số lần yêu cầu từ trình duyệt.
    • Load CSS/JS Asynchronously: Giúp tải CSS và JS không đồng bộ để giảm thời gian chờ.
    • Remove Query Strings: Xóa chuỗi truy vấn khỏi tài nguyên tĩnh để cải thiện khả năng cache của trình duyệt.

3.2 Lazy Load Ảnh

  • Kích hoạt tính năng Lazy Load giúp chỉ tải hình ảnh khi người dùng cuộn trang đến phần có chứa hình ảnh đó, giảm thời gian tải ban đầu.

3.3 Tối Ưu HTML

  • Minify HTML: Loại bỏ khoảng trắng và các ký tự không cần thiết trong mã HTML để giảm kích thước file.

4. Quản Lý Cache Object

Nếu trang web của bạn sử dụng database nhiều (ví dụ: các trang thương mại điện tử, diễn đàn), hãy kích hoạt Object Cache trong tab Object. Điều này giúp lưu trữ các truy vấn cơ sở dữ liệu thường xuyên sử dụng, giảm thiểu thời gian truy vấn.

5. Tối Ưu Hóa Hình Ảnh với LiteSpeed Cache

LiteSpeed Cache tích hợp với LiteSpeed Image Optimization để tối ưu hóa hình ảnh:

  • Vào tab Image Optimization và kích hoạt tính năng này.
  • Hình ảnh sẽ được nén mà không làm giảm chất lượng, giúp trang tải nhanh hơn.
  • Bạn có thể sử dụng định dạng WebP – một định dạng ảnh mới được Google khuyến khích, có kích thước nhỏ hơn so với JPEG và PNG.

6. Bộ Nhớ Đệm Trình Duyệt (Browser Cache)

Kích hoạt Browser Cache giúp trình duyệt của người dùng lưu trữ các file tĩnh (CSS, JS, hình ảnh) và giảm thời gian tải khi người dùng truy cập lại:

  • Vào tab TTL, đảm bảo đã bật các tùy chọn Browser Cache và cấu hình TTL phù hợp (thường là 7 ngày đến 1 tháng).

7. Database Optimization (Tối Ưu Hóa Cơ Sở Dữ Liệu)

Trong tab Database, bạn có thể tối ưu hóa cơ sở dữ liệu của trang:

  • Clean All Post Revisions: Xóa các phiên bản bài viết cũ.
  • Optimize Tables: Tối ưu hóa các bảng cơ sở dữ liệu để cải thiện hiệu suất.

8. Sử Dụng CDN với LiteSpeed Cache

LiteSpeed Cache hỗ trợ tích hợp Content Delivery Network (CDN), giúp phân phối nội dung tĩnh của trang (như hình ảnh, CSS, JS) thông qua các máy chủ trên toàn thế giới, giảm thời gian tải cho người dùng ở các vị trí địa lý khác nhau:

  • Vào tab CDN và cấu hình với dịch vụ CDN bạn sử dụng (như Cloudflare hoặc KeyCDN).

9. Kiểm Tra và Điều Chỉnh Hiệu Suất

  • Sau khi đã hoàn tất cấu hình LiteSpeed Cache, hãy kiểm tra tốc độ trang web của bạn qua các công cụ như Google PageSpeed Insights, GTmetrix hoặc Pingdom để đảm bảo cải thiện hiệu suất.
  • Điều chỉnh thêm các cài đặt nếu cần dựa trên kết quả kiểm tra.

Kết Luận

LiteSpeed Cache là một giải pháp mạnh mẽ và toàn diện giúp tăng tốc WordPress thông qua các tính năng cache tiên tiến và các công cụ tối ưu hóa. Bằng cách làm theo các bước hướng dẫn trên, bạn có thể dễ dàng cải thiện hiệu suất trang web của mình, giảm thời gian tải trang và mang lại trải nghiệm người dùng tốt hơn.